java是什么 Java程序员是不是已经烂大街了?
Java程序员是不是已经烂大街了?
现在Java程序员有很多工作要做。同时,许多公司没有严格的面试。有些人一看面试题就会浑水摸鱼。进去很容易,但很少有人坚持。他们大多数都是代码搬运工。这些人不是严格的Java程序员,他们可以很容易地切换到其他方面,比如前端、测试、运维产品、操作。很少有人能坚持Java开发5年以上。真正的Java开发人员和大量的Java代码移植人员都很缺乏。
有很多人曾经使用java,但他们不能坚持下去。并不是说Java产业的需求少了,而是恰恰相反。一方面,大量新人涌入。另一方面,随着行业的发展,对人才的需求也越来越高,对高级人才的需求也有了新的要求。架构师和高级工程师不再是熟练的代码搬运工,需要了解具有广泛的知识、理解原理和创新能力。如果您从事java开发多年,仍然是一个熟练的代码搬运工,那么很容易被大量的新人淹没。
技术不仅仅是Java。如果你不前进,你就会后退。很多不想进步的人会离开这个行业,被新人取代。留守人员可以深入行业,使行业继续高速发展。
互联网在过去几年的强劲发展减缓了不适合Java深入发展的人的离去。你只需要完成任务。至于你的技术是否适合这个职位,不要想太多。随着行业的发展,他一定会优化人才。
相比于C#,为什么有很多人会喜欢JAVA语法?
在语法方面,c#的语法要比Java漂亮得多。以泛型为例。Java的泛型敢在c#前面被称为泛型吗?由于添加了动态等语言特性,c语言非常激进,开发效率非常高。
回到建筑物所有者的问题上,一项技术是否牛与它的流行无关,而是与它的生态系统有关,即有多少人在为它开发软件或用它来开发软件。以操作系统为例,Linux操作系统要比windows好得多,但由于windows上的软件非常多,具有先发优势,因此Linux不能做windows上的桌面操作系统。再举一个例子,JavaScript原本是一种蹩脚的语言,但由于它的先发优势,web页面是用JavaScript开发的,越来越多的后端或桌面程序是用JS开发的。基于JS的开源软件也有很多种,所以就连微软和谷歌都在完善JavaScript,迫使它变得优秀。
总之,一项技术能否普及,不仅取决于它自身的不断奋斗,更取决于它的历史进程。
本科学历,培训了两万块的java,现在毕业两个月还没信心找工作怎么办?
让我们谈谈我的真实经历。我2011年大学毕业,什么都不会做。然后我找到了一份硬件维护的工作,直到2018年。当我发现这份工作没有前途,薪水很低,我无法养家糊口时,我决定申请在线Java大数据课程。我不仅每天要工作,晚上还要回家自学。每天12点睡觉后才知道,听说别人下线学习4个月就可以毕业了,但我没有这样的学习条件。很多网上的学生中途放弃了,我想到了我的妻子和孩子,我将来可以拿到高薪。我一想到这件事就很兴奋,所以我坚持学习。今年6月,5月,我以为自己可以学习,但没什么我有信心,所以我决定去广州面试。经过在广州的两次面试,我终于知道自己缺少什么,公司想要什么。所以我回来继续努力工作了一个月,从原来的公司辞职了,因为我觉得我有能力找到工作。辞职后,我几乎绝望了。找了两个月,都没有结果,我面临着汽车贷款、住房贷款和不良贷款,我想再次放弃工作。幸运的是,我没有放弃。我终于在今年八月找到了它。现在我在公司工作半年了,每天都在学习新东西。幸运的是,我没有放弃。目前,虽然我的薪水不高,但我相信,当我变得强大的时候,我不是不可能得到高薪的。今年32岁了,有时候我觉得我的职业转变太大胆了。
为什么感觉Java总被黑?
你很难在设计好东西时耍花招。换句话说,没有力量。
Java语法简单,门槛低,性能好,功能齐全。语法有点冗长,但是IDE没有问题。虽然有一些缺点,但它们可以通过其他先进的设计模式、体系结构、框架和整个生态系统来弥补。
从工程的角度来看,目前,我认为基本上没有语言可以与Java相比。就其庞大的生态系统而言,语言水平的优势大多难以弥补。当然,这取决于适用的场景。Java不适合编写脚本语言,比如编写前端和UI。
当然,如此好的工程优势的结果就是如何编写Java。在抽象层次较低的语言层次上,标准实现方法基本上是最好的实现方法。在更高的抽象层次上,它并不是真正的编程语言。
技术人员有点个人英雄情节。一种编程语言把许多不同层次的人带到几乎一个层次,当然他们会被黑客攻击
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。